The Incense Burner by Unknown Artist is a ceramic vessel with a rounded body and three small feet. The body is light brown with a crackle glaze effect and two small handles on either side. The lid is darker brown with a decorative design on top and a small spherical finial. The lid has a carved pattern around the edge. The vessel has a glossy finish.
